
To effectively diagnose a rough idle in your 2025 Honda CR-V, start with a systematic approach that prioritizes simpler checks before moving on to more complex diagnostics. Begin by checking if the check engine light is illuminated; if it is, using an OBD-II scanner to retrieve trouble codes can provide valuable insights into the underlying issues. Next, inspect the spark plugs for any signs of wear or fouling, as these can significantly impact engine performance. A clean air filter is essential for maintaining the correct air-fuel mixture, so ensure it is not clogged. Additionally, examine the vacuum hoses for any cracks or leaks that could lead to a vacuum leak, which can also cause rough idling. The fuel system should be assessed to confirm that the fuel pump, filter, and injectors are functioning properly. If the idle air control valve is dirty or malfunctioning, cleaning or replacing it can help restore smooth idling. Cleaning the throttle body is another crucial step, as it ensures unobstructed airflow. Lastly, check for any exhaust restrictions, such as a clogged catalytic converter, and consider performing a compression test to verify that all engine cylinders are operating correctly. By following this structured diagnostic approach, you can effectively identify and resolve the causes of rough idling in your vehicle.
When dealing with a rough idle in your 2025 Honda CR-V, it's essential to understand the common problems that could be at play. One of the primary culprits is a dirty or clogged air filter, which can significantly restrict airflow to the engine, leading to performance issues. Additionally, faulty spark plugs are notorious for causing misfires, which can manifest as a rough idle. Another potential issue is vacuum leaks; these can disrupt the air-fuel mixture, resulting in poor engine performance. Fuel system problems, such as a clogged fuel filter or a malfunctioning fuel pump, can also hinder fuel delivery, contributing to an uneven idle. Furthermore, a faulty oxygen sensor may cause the engine to run either too rich or too lean, affecting idle quality. Don't overlook the throttle body, as dirt or malfunctions here can disrupt air intake, leading to similar issues. Lastly, engine misfires, whether stemming from ignition system failures or other factors, can exacerbate the rough idle experience. By systematically checking these areas, you can effectively diagnose and resolve the rough idle problem in your vehicle.
